The Eco-Innovations in Cities specialisation project at Warsaw School of Economics provides a blended learning programme to MA students focused on eco cities and sustainability. A response to the Europe 2020 strategy in which sustainable development and sustainable cities are a focal point, and the Sustainable Development Goal 11 focused on cities, the programme trains undergraduate students to be key actors in making cities more innovative, regardless of what career they choose. All students complete the programme with field trips to sustainable cities, collaborative projects with students and faculty from other universities around the world, and an internship with business, governmental or research organisations.
